Output 76962664af36f546a9b360aba60ccfe169203a3a5798a1897582371a84c7c740: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c34fe0682d0fa944df11f4bb9da7276b26c254d OP_EQUALVERIFY OP_CHECKSIG
address
17wwqYmdtPcB27wuQPKCBRniYwt6rYSC77
transaction
76962664af36f546a9b360aba60ccfe169203a3a5798a1897582371a84c7c740
confirmations
297840
spent
true